Bon Iver have announced that they will be celebrating the ten-year anniversary of their album Bon Iver with a two-night run at the YouTube Theater in Inglewood, Calif. on Oct. 22 and 23.
The shows will feature a return to the production from the album’s original tour back in 2012 combined with L-ISA Hyperreal Sound, a spatial audio technology Bon Iver used during select dates during their fall 2019 tour, which “Fosters a deeper sense of connection with live music,” according to an Instagram post made by the group.
In addition to the announcement of their return to live shows and the anniversary shows Bon Iver announced they will release a limited-edition reissue titled, Bon Iver, Bon Iver (10th Anniversary Edition) on CD and LP on Jan. 14, 2022. The special edition will include five songs from their AIR Studios session which marks the tracks’ availability on physical formats and across streaming for the first time, along with a minimal white-on-white reimagination of the original cover art. The album will also include a personal essay from Phoebe Bridgers.
Tickets will be available to the general public on Friday, Aug. 20 at 10:00 a.m PST.
